The bugs *are* in a library (libXfont), but one could only exploit them
for privilege escalation in the server (which has libXfont compiled
internally).

I added linux-XFree86-libs to the VuXML entry describing this
vulnerability
(http://www.vuxml.org/freebsd/3837f462-5d6b-11d8-80e3-0020ed76ef5a.html)
without thinking too much.  Should I remove it?
